The Core of Ecotourism
At its core, ecotourism is concerned with reducing our footprint on the planet while engaging ourselves in natural settings. This involves choosing destinations that support sustainability and respect local cultures.

Benefits of Eco-Tourism
- Environmental Impact: Sustainable travel helps in conserving natural resources and reducing pollution.
- Cultural Preservation: By supporting sustainable locations, travelers can contribute to indigenous communities and aid in preserving their unique cultures and traditions.
- Personal Growth: Journeying to unspoiled areas offers a chance for personal reflection and deepens one's understanding of the relationship between humans and nature.
